Its a JUN Stroker Billet Crankshaft
and
Phoenix Power Gear Set
1st 2.75, 2nd 1.765, 3rd 1.273, 4th 1.00, 5th .972 which is stock. Basically you have longer 1st and 2nd gears then shorter 3rd and 4th gears.
